Russian military to have dedicated special operations command ...

Dr Igor Korotchenko is Editor-in-Chief of the Natsionalnaya Oborona (or National Defence) journal:

?I opposed the GRU reform, insisting the agency must be kept intact or even strengthened as a military force in its own right. Now it?s time that Russia acquired cutting-edge special operations forces directed by a single command.??

It?s high time indeed.

The Pentagon?s Defence Intelligence Agency is stationing hundreds more undercover agents in foreign countries. Moreover, it continues to operate under SOCOM, or the Special Operations Command, which closely coordinates the DIA?s work with that of the CIA.

The German Bundeswehr includes a dedicated special operations division. Created in 2001, this unit has already proven itself a potent force.

For 70 years now, the UK has been successfully operating its famous SAS, or the Special Air Service.?

The integrated Russian special operations command will include a control centre, a special operations brigade, a parachute regiment, a squadron of helicopters and a squadron of Il-76 transport planes. In the future, it may also take in the naval commandos and the naval infantry. The entire project is on the desk of the Russian Defence Minister.
